This prompted the question as to whether dogs really watch television? Do they react to what is seen on the screen? Scientists have found that dogs can recognize images on the TV screen, and can react quite intuitively to objects on the screen. Dogs tend to lose their interest after a while since the objects on the screen don’t materialize.
